Android 工作室:"请选择 Android SDK

在 Android 开发中,Android SDK(Software Development Kit,软件开发工具包)是开发 Android 应用所必需的工具集合。它包含了开发应用所需的各种工具、库和代码示例。

Android SDK 的组成部分:

  1. Android SDK Tools

    • 包括 Android Debug Bridge(adb)工具,用于与设备通信和调试,还有其他辅助开发的命令行工具。
  2. Android Platform-tools

    • 包括 Android SDK 中使用的命令行工具,如 adb、fastboot 等,用于管理 Android 设备。
  3. Android Build-tools

    • 提供了编译、打包和签名 Android 应用所需的工具,例如 aapt、dx、zipalign 等。
  4. Android Platforms

    • 不同版本的 Android 操作系统平台,每个版本都有对应的 API 级别和系统镜像,开发者可以选择和下载特定版本的平台。
  5. Android System Images

    • 包含了模拟器或真实设备可用的 Android 系统映像,用于在开发环境中运行和测试应用。
  6. Extras

    • 额外的扩展组件和工具包,如 Google Play services SDK、Android Support Repository 等。

安装和配置 Android SDK:

  • Android Studio 是官方推荐的 Android 开发工具,它集成了 Android SDK 和其他必需的工具。在安装 Android Studio 时,会自动下载和配置所需的 Android SDK 组件。

  • 独立安装 SDK:如果需要手动安装或配置 Android SDK,可以通过 Android Studio 的 SDK Manager 或者直接从 Android 开发者网站下载适用于您的操作系统的 SDK 工具包。

使用 Android SDK:

  • 开发者在 Android Studio 中创建新项目时,可以选择目标 Android 平台版本和最低兼容版本,Android SDK 将提供所需的 API 和工具支持。

  • SDK 中的工具和命令行接口(CLI)用于编译、打包和调试应用,同时也可以管理设备和模拟器,进行应用测试和部署。

Android SDK 是开发 Android 应用的核心基础,开发者需要熟悉和正确配置它,以便顺利进行应用程序的开发、测试和发布。